About Netra Basti
In Ayurveda, the eyes are governed primarily by Pitta dosha and are highly sensitive to heat, strain, and stress. Netra Basti works by cooling, lubricating, and nourishing the eyes while strengthening surrounding muscles and nerves.
The warmth and medicinal properties of the ghee or oils allow deep penetration, helping restore balance, clarity, and comfort to the eyes.

What to Expect During Your Session
- A calm, hygienic treatment environment at Prem & Yoga Ayurveda
- Formation of a soft herbal dough ring around the eyes
- Gentle pouring of warm medicated ghee or herbal oils
- Retention of the liquid for a prescribed duration
- Guided relaxation during the therapy
- Gentle cleansing and post-treatment rest
